| // S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0-only | 
 | /* Glue code for SHA1 hashing optimized for sparc64 crypto opcodes. | 
 |  * | 
 |  * This is based largely upon arch/x86/crypto/sha1_ssse3_glue.c | 
 |  * | 
 |  * Copyright (c) Alan Smithee. | 
 |  * Copyright (c) Andrew McDonald <andrew@mcdonald.org.uk> | 
 |  * Copyright (c) Jean-Francois Dive <jef@linuxbe.org> | 
 |  * Copyright (c) Mathias Krause <minipli@googlemail.com> | 
 |  */ | 
 |  | 
 | #define pr_fmt(fmt)	KBUILD_MODNAME ": " fmt | 
 |  | 
 | #include <crypto/internal/hash.h> | 
 | #include <linux/init.h> | 
 | #include <linux/module.h> | 
 | #include <linux/mm.h> | 
 | #include <linux/types.h> | 
 | #include <crypto/sha.h> | 
 |  | 
 | #include <asm/pstate.h> | 
 | #include <asm/elf.h> | 
 |  | 
 | #include "opcodes.h" | 
 |  | 
 | asmlinkage void sha1_sparc64_transform(u32 *digest, const char *data, | 
 | 				       unsigned int rounds); | 
 |  | 
 | static int sha1_sparc64_init(struct shash_desc *desc) | 
 | { | 
 | 	struct sha1_state *sctx = shash_desc_ctx(desc); | 
 |  | 
 | 	*sctx = (struct sha1_state){ | 
 | 		.state = { SHA1_H0, SHA1_H1, SHA1_H2, SHA1_H3, SHA1_H4 }, | 
 | 	}; | 
 |  | 
 | 	return 0; |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| static void __sha1_sparc64_update(struct sha1_state *sctx, const u8 *data, | 
 | 				  unsigned int len, unsigned int partial) | 
 | { | 
 | 	unsigned int done = 0; | 
 |  | 
 | 	sctx->count += len; | 
 | 	if (partial) { | 
 | 		done = SHA1_BLOCK_SIZE - partial; | 
 | 		memcpy(sctx->buffer + partial, data, done); | 
 | 		sha1_sparc64_transform(sctx->state, sctx->buffer, 1); | 
 | 	} | 
 | 	if (len - done >= SHA1_BLOCK_SIZE) { | 
 | 		const unsigned int rounds = (len - done) / SHA1_BLOCK_SIZE; | 
 |  | 
 | 		sha1_sparc64_transform(sctx->state, data + done, rounds); | 
 | 		done += rounds * SHA1_BLOCK_SIZE; | 
 | 	} | 
 |  | 
 | 	memcpy(sctx->buffer, data + done, len - done); |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| static int sha1_sparc64_update(struct shash_desc *desc, const u8 *data, | 
 | 			       unsigned int len) | 
 | { | 
 | 	struct sha1_state *sctx = shash_desc_ctx(desc); | 
 | 	unsigned int partial = sctx->count % SHA1_BLOCK_SIZE; | 
 |  | 
 | 	/* Handle the fast case right here */ | 
 | 	if (partial + len < SHA1_BLOCK_SIZE) { | 
 | 		sctx->count += len; | 
 | 		memcpy(sctx->buffer + partial, data, len); | 
 | 	} else | 
 | 		__sha1_sparc64_update(sctx, data, len, partial); | 
 |  | 
 | 	return 0; |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| /* Add padding and return the message digest. */ | 
 | static int sha1_sparc64_final(struct shash_desc *desc, u8 *out) | 
 | { | 
 | 	struct sha1_state *sctx = shash_desc_ctx(desc); | 
 | 	unsigned int i, index, padlen; | 
 | 	__be32 *dst = (__be32 *)out; | 
 | 	__be64 bits; | 
 | 	static const u8 padding[SHA1_BLOCK_SIZE] = { 0x80, }; | 
 |  | 
 | 	bits = cpu_to_be64(sctx->count << 3); | 
 |  | 
 | 	/* Pad out to 56 mod 64 and append length */ | 
 | 	index = sctx->count % SHA1_BLOCK_SIZE; | 
 | 	padlen = (index < 56) ? (56 - index) : ((SHA1_BLOCK_SIZE+56) - index); | 
 |  | 
 | 	/* We need to fill a whole block for __sha1_sparc64_update() */ | 
 | 	if (padlen <= 56) { | 
 | 		sctx->count += padlen; | 
 | 		memcpy(sctx->buffer + index, padding, padlen); | 
 | 	} else { | 
 | 		__sha1_sparc64_update(sctx, padding, padlen, index); | 
 | 	} | 
 | 	__sha1_sparc64_update(sctx, (const u8 *)&bits, sizeof(bits), 56); | 
 |  | 
 | 	/* Store state in digest */ | 
 | 	for (i = 0; i < 5; i++) | 
 | 		dst[i] = cpu_to_be32(sctx->state[i]); | 
 |  | 
 | 	/* Wipe context */ | 
 | 	memset(sctx, 0, sizeof(*sctx)); | 
 |  | 
 | 	return 0; |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| static int sha1_sparc64_export(struct shash_desc *desc, void *out) | 
 | { | 
 | 	struct sha1_state *sctx = shash_desc_ctx(desc); | 
 |  | 
 | 	memcpy(out, sctx, sizeof(*sctx)); | 
 |  | 
 | 	return 0; |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| static int sha1_sparc64_import(struct shash_desc *desc, const void *in) | 
 | { | 
 | 	struct sha1_state *sctx = shash_desc_ctx(desc); | 
 |  | 
 | 	memcpy(sctx, in, sizeof(*sctx)); | 
 |  | 
 | 	return 0; |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| static struct shash_alg alg = { | 
 | 	.digestsize	=	SHA1_DIGEST_SIZE, | 
 | 	.init		=	sha1_sparc64_init, | 
 | 	.update		=	sha1_sparc64_update, | 
 | 	.final		=	sha1_sparc64_final, | 
 | 	.export		=	sha1_sparc64_export, | 
 | 	.import		=	sha1_sparc64_import, | 
 | 	.descsize	=	sizeof(struct sha1_state), | 
 | 	.statesize	=	sizeof(struct sha1_state), | 
 | 	.base		=	{ | 
 | 		.cra_name	=	"sha1", | 
 | 		.cra_driver_name=	"sha1-sparc64", | 
 | 		.cra_priority	=	SPARC_CR_OPCODE_PRIORITY, | 
 | 		.cra_blocksize	=	SHA1_BLOCK_SIZE, | 
 | 		.cra_module	=	THIS_MODULE, | 
 | 	} | 
 | }; | 
 |  | 
 | static bool __init sparc64_has_sha1_opcode(void) | 
 | { | 
 | 	unsigned long cfr; | 
 |  | 
 | 	if (!(sparc64_elf_hwcap & HWCAP_SPARC_CRYPTO)) | 
 | 		return false; | 
 |  | 
 | 	__asm__ __volatile__("rd %%asr26, %0" : "=r" (cfr)); | 
 | 	if (!(cfr & CFR_SHA1)) | 
 | 		return false; | 
 |  | 
 | 	return true; |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| static int __init sha1_sparc64_mod_init(void) | 
 | { | 
 | 	if (sparc64_has_sha1_opcode()) { | 
 | 		pr_info("Using sparc64 sha1 opcode optimized SHA-1 implementation\n"); | 
 | 		return crypto_register_shash(&alg); | 
 | 	} | 
 | 	pr_info("sparc64 sha1 opcode not available.\n"); | 
 | 	return -ENODEV; |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| static void __exit sha1_sparc64_mod_fini(void) | 
 | { | 
 | 	crypto_unregister_shash(&alg); | 
 | } | 
 |  | 
 | module_init(sha1_sparc64_mod_init); | 
 | module_exit(sha1_sparc64_mod_fini); | 
 |  | 
 | MODULE_LICENSE("GPL"); | 
 | MODULE_DESCRIPTION("SHA1 Secure Hash Algorithm, sparc64 sha1 opcode accelerated"); | 
 |  | 
 | MODULE_ALIAS_CRYPTO("sha1"); | 
 |  | 
 | #include "crop_devid.c" |
